PAS: Eggs thrown at us, not other way around
Negri Sembilan’s Jelebu PAS division has denied a news report saying its members threw eggs at a BN speaker on stage during its ceramah at Felcra Ayer Hitam last Monday.

In denying the Malay daily Utusan Malaysia 's online report, Jelebu PAS deputy chief Nor Hanif Selamat claimed PAS members were the ones targeted in the 9.40pm incident, with firecrackers, bottles, rocks and eggs were thrown their way.
In fact, Nor Hanif said three people attending the Pakatan Rakyat ceramah that took place near the BN event were injured after being struck by several bottles hurled by the BN supporters.
“We did not reciprocate. The situation was tense when the Jelebu chief was speaking. After that, the police asked us to postpone the ceramah.
“They (BN) threw firecrackers, bottles, rocks and eggs. There were two kinds of eggs thrown at us - the normal ones and rotten eggs.
“Only thing is, some did not reach us as they (BN supporters) were 50 metres away from our ceramah site,” Nor Hanif said when contacted by Malaysiakini .
Nor Hanif said his division had lodged a police report on the fracas at the Jempol district headquarters last night.
“On the day of the incident, police were there early and by the time the ceramah began. The first throw (of firecrackers, bottles, stones and eggs) were indeed towards us.
“The police did nothing. So, as the organiser (of the Pakatan ceramah) we lodged a police report last night,” he claimed.
Utusan: Eggs flung at BN’s Sg Lui state rep
Utusan Online had yesterday reported that around 15 PAS supporters flung eggs at BN speaker, Sungai Lui assemblyperson Zainal Abidin Ahmad, and that the eggs stuck his arm.
The report also alleged that Pertubuhan Gerakan Memartabat Perjuangan Negara (GMPN) president Major (Rtd) Razali Zakaria was hit by eggs on his body.
Meanwhile, on Pakatan’s side, Hanif said PKR vice-president Tian Chua (
left
) was supposed to have attended the ceramah, but was replaced by Jingga 13 coordinator Fariz Musa after they received information on the planned “disturbance”.
“I told Tian Chua early not to come. This is because we received information that they (BN supporters) would come down, so due to the concern for Tian Chua’s safety, we canceled his appearance and replaced him with Fariz.”
Also on Monday afternoon, three pro-BN groups threw eggs , sticks and a traffic cone at PKR supporters outside the party headquarters in Petaling Jaya.
